Rumah  >  Artikel  >  pembangunan bahagian belakang  >  Cara menggunakan pernyataan gelung while untuk melaksanakan penyambungan rentetan dalam PHP

Cara menggunakan pernyataan gelung while untuk melaksanakan penyambungan rentetan dalam PHP

WBOY
WBOYasal
2024-03-07 14:15:03620semak imbas

Cara menggunakan pernyataan gelung while untuk melaksanakan penyambungan rentetan dalam PHP

Tajuk: Menggunakan gelung while untuk melaksanakan penyambungan rentetan dalam PHP

Dalam bahasa PHP, menggunakan pernyataan gelung while untuk melaksanakan penyambungan rentetan ialah operasi biasa. Gelung melalui tatasusunan, senarai atau sumber data lain, menggabungkan setiap elemen atau nilai ke dalam rentetan. Kaedah ini berguna apabila berurusan dengan sejumlah besar data atau apabila rentetan perlu dijana secara dinamik. Mari lihat beberapa contoh kod khusus di bawah.

Mula-mula, kami menyediakan tatasusunan sebagai sumber data, dan kemudian menggunakan gelung sementara untuk melaksanakan penggabungan rentetan. Katakan kita mempunyai tatasusunan $data yang mengandungi 5 elemen, setiap elemen ialah rentetan:

$data = array("Hello", "World", "I", "love", "PHP");

Seterusnya, kami menggunakan pembolehubah rentetan kosong $result untuk menyimpan rentetan bercantum, dan gunakan gelung sementara untuk Melintasi tatasusunan $data dan sambung setiap satu elemen menjadi $result pula:

$result = "";
$i = 0;
while ($i < count($data)) {
    $result .= $data[$i] . " ";
    $i++;
}

Dalam kod ini, kita mula-mula memulakan rentetan kosong $result, dan kemudian mengawal bilangan gelung melalui pembolehubah $i. Dalam setiap gelung, elemen semasa digabungkan dengan ruang, kemudian dilampirkan pada $result, dan akhirnya pembolehubah $i ditambah untuk mengakses elemen seterusnya. Selepas gelung tamat, $result ialah rentetan bersambung yang kami perlukan. Akhirnya, kita boleh mengeluarkan hasil:

echo $result;

Menjalankan kod di atas, hasil output ialah:

Hello World I love PHP

Melalui contoh di atas, kita boleh melihat prinsip asas menggunakan pernyataan gelung sementara untuk melaksanakan penyambungan rentetan. Kaedah ini boleh mengendalikan pelbagai jenis sumber data secara fleksibel dan menjana kandungan rentetan yang kita inginkan secara dinamik. Dalam pembangunan sebenar, kita boleh melaraskan keadaan gelung, kaedah penyambungan, dsb. mengikut keperluan khusus untuk mencapai operasi penyambungan rentetan yang lebih kompleks.

Atas ialah kandungan terperinci Cara menggunakan pernyataan gelung while untuk melaksanakan penyambungan rentetan dalam PHP.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n